Transaction 57f668bb904f7bea34a86c512ad0400ae23d7138c3f413e52d278d02feda0c89
1 Input
1 Output
-
57f668bb904f7bea34a86c512ad0400ae23d7138c3f413e52d278d02feda0c89:0
- value
- 209626000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f28e486ff21efe55906c6da67f7a586220cea548 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1P7WyR984XCt6uoQ54kAmySkHBkrXAyDSY